Spaghetti Carbonara Recipe

Ingredients for the Perfect Spaghetti Carbonara:

  • 400 grams of spaghetti
  • 200 grams of pancetta or guanciale (cured pork cheek)
  • 3 large eggs
  • 100 grams of gr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 cloves of garlic
  • Salt and black pepper
  • Olive oil

Instructions:

  1. Cooking Spaghetti for Carbonara: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ook the spaghetti until al dente, according to the package instructions. Reserve 1 cup of pasta water, then drain the spaghetti.
  2. Preparing Pancetta for Carbonara Sauce: While the pasta cooks, heat a splash of ol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the pancetta or guanciale and cook until it’s crispy and golden. Add the garlic cloves and cook for another minute, then remove the garlic and discard.
  3. Mix the Eggs and Cheese: In a bowl, whisk the eggs and mix in the grated Parmesan cheese until well combined.
  4. Combine Everything: Add the cooked spaghetti to the skillet with the pancetta and toss to coat. Remove the skillet from heat and quickly pour in the egg and cheese mixture, tossing rapidly to create a creamy sauce. If the sauce is too thick, add a bit of the reserved pasta water until it reaches the desired consistency.
  5. Season and Serve: Season with salt and plenty of black pepper. Serve immediately, with extra grated Parmesan on top if desired.

Tips for Perfecting Your Spaghetti Carbonara:

  • Use Fresh Ingredients: The quality of your ingredients, especially the pancetta and Parmesan, will greatly affect the flavor of the dish.
  • Work Quickly: To avoid scrambling the eggs, remove the skillet from the heat before adding the egg mixture and toss rapidly.
  • Adjust Consistency: Use the reserved pasta water to adjust the sauce consistency. Add it gradually until the sauce is silky and smooth.

Nutritional Benefits of Spaghetti Carbonara:

Spaghetti Carbonara, while indulgent, can be part of a balanced diet when enjoyed in moderation. The eggs provide protein and healthy fats, while the Parmesan cheese adds calcium and essential nutrients. Pancetta, a rich source of flavor, also brings some protein to the dish.
